Understanding the Mechanics of Slot Games
At the heart of every slot game lies a Random Number Generator (RNG), a complex algorithm designed to ensure fairness and unpredictability. This means that each spin is entirely independent of the previous one, and past results have no bearing on future outcomes. Understanding this fundamental principle is crucial for managing expectations and avoiding the misconception of "hot" or "cold" streaks. The RNG produces thousands of numbers per second, and the number generated at the precise moment a player hits the spin button determines the symbols that will appear on the reels. This ensures a truly random and unbiased experience for all players. Consequently, strategies based on predicting future spins based on past outcomes are ineffective. It's purely a game of chance, albeit a chance that can be influenced by understanding the game's payout structure and volatility.
Volatility and RTP Explained
Two key concepts players should familiarize themselves with are volatility and Return to Player (RTP). Volatility, also known as variance, refers to the level of risk associated with a particular slot game. High-volatility slots offer the potential for large payouts but with less frequent wins, while low-volatility slots provide more frequent, smaller wins. RTP, expressed as a percentage, indicates the average amount of money a slot game will pay back to players over a prolonged period. For example, a game with an RTP of 96% will theoretically return $96 for every $100 wagered. While RTP is a useful indicator, it's important to remember that it's a theoretical average calculated over millions of spins, and individual results can vary greatly. Choosing a game with an RTP and volatility level that aligns with your risk tolerance and playing style is paramount for a positive experience.

The Evolution of Online Slot Games
The world of online slots has undergone a dramatic transformation since its inception. Early online slots were often rudimentary imitations of their land-based counterparts, featuring simple graphics and limited features. However, advancements in technology have led to increasingly sophisticated and immersive gaming experiences. Modern slots boast stunning visuals, captivating sound effects, and innovative gameplay mechanics. The introduction of video slots, with their multiple reels and paylines, revolutionized the industry. Progressive jackpot slots, which offer the potential for life-changing wins, have also become incredibly popular. These jackpots grow with each wager placed on the game, often reaching staggering amounts before being won. The move towards mobile gaming has further expanded the reach of online slots, allowing players to enjoy their favorite games on smartphones and tablets anytime, anywhere.

Navigating Responsible Gambling
While online slots can be a source of entertainment and potential winnings, it's crucial to approach them responsibly. Gambling addiction is a serious issue that can have devastating consequences. Setting limits on your time and spending is a fundamental aspect of responsible gambling. Never gamble with money you can't af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ses. Be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as spending increasing amounts of time and money on gambling, neglecting personal responsibilities, and experiencing feelings of guilt or shame. If you think you may have a gambling problem, seek help immediately. Numerous resources are available to provide support and guidance. Remember, g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a way to make money.
